> Due to a change in policy and a tightening of security I am now
> unable to do DNS lookups and indeed cannot connect to the Internet
> without going through a proxy server. Is there an option to configure
> analog so that I can give it the details of the proxy server to allow
> it to do the lookup? Alternatively is there a helper application you
> can recommend that will allow me to do this?

You can only use a HTTP proxy server to do HTTP style tasks. You can't
use it for DNS lookups.

If your network has been configured to prevent you doing DNS lookups,
neither Analog nor any of the DNS helper applications are likely to be
able to get around this.
